Vimab Group

Vimab Group AB is a Stockholm-based industrial group listed on Nasdaq First North Growth Market under the ticker VIMAB. The group operates through subsidiaries and associates in energy services, industrial maintenance, environmental technology, and energy systems, with activities in Sweden and selected international markets.

Industrial maintenance and service55% Maintenance, repair, and operating services for flow-technical systems and industrial equipment.
Energy systems and battery solutions25% Battery systems, battery parks, and related energy storage and control solutions.
Industrial components and fabrication15% Manufacture and supply of industrial components, piping, welding, and related products.
Environmental and energy services5% Services and solutions linked to water power, industrial cleaning, and environmental performance.

  • Industrial maintenance customersprimary

    Buy maintenance, repair, and operating services for flow-technical systems to keep plants running and compliant.

  • Energy infrastructure customersprimary

    Buy battery systems, battery parks, EMS software, and related energy-supply solutions.

  • Regulated industrial end userssecondary

    Need scheduled maintenance because regulatory requirements make uptime and compliance essential.

  • Project-based energy buyerssecondary

    Purchase larger one-off or phased energy projects such as battery container installations and grid-linked systems.
